Firstly, familiarize yourself with the role of miners in securing the Bitcoin network. They utilize powerful processors to solve intricate cryptographic puzzles, validating transactions and adding new blocks to the blockchain. This process is computationally intensive, demanding significant electricity consumption.
Next, consider the diverse range of mining strategies. From solo mining to joining a pool, each method presents its own set of advantages and challenges. Thoroughly research different hardware options available, as their performance heavily impacts your mining profitability.

Understanding copyright Mining: The Basics of BTC and Beyond
Diving into the world of coins, we encounter a fundamental process known as mining. This complex operation involves specialized hardware to validate transactions on a network, essentially securing the integrity of the system. Miners race against each other to decipher intricate mathematical puzzles, with the successful miner compensated with newly minted coins. From the OG Bitcoin (BTC) to the meme-fueled Dogecoin (DOGE), every copyright has its own mining protocol, necessitating different hardware setups and strategies.
- BTC mining relies on a process called Proof-of-Work, requiring massive computational power to solve complex cryptographic puzzles.
- DOGE, known for its simplicity, utilizes a similar PoW algorithm but is less computationally intensive.
